Sarah Connor (Terminator)
Sarah Jeanette Connor is a fictional character in the ''Terminator'' franchise. She appears as the protagonist of ''The Terminator'', ''Terminator 2: Judgment Day'' and ''Terminator Genisys'', as well as the television series ''Terminator: The Sarah Connor Chronicles''. The character develops greatly over the course of these productions, from a timid damsel in distress victim in the first film, to a wanted fugitive committing acts of terrorism, to a hardened warrior and mother who sacrificed everything for the sake of her son's future and is on the verge of losing touch with her own humanity, and finally, reimagined as a young, headstrong heroine determined to take control of her own destiny.
She was portrayed by Linda Hamilton in ''The Terminator'' and ''Terminator 2: Judgment Day'', by Lena Headey in ''Terminator: The Sarah Connor Chronicles'', and by Emilia Clarke and Willa Taylor in ''Terminator Genisys''.
==''Terminator'' film series==

Very little is known about Sarah's life prior to May 12, 1984. ''The Terminator'' film itself never specifies an age or birth date for Sarah Connor, although according to the original script (available on the Special Edition DVD), she was 19 years old. The film was primarily set on May 12–14, 1984, so based only on the script, her birth date would be between May 15, 1964, and May 11, 1965.
In ''Terminator 2: Judgment Day'', Sarah's psychologist states that she is 29. The film itself shows on screen that it takes place when John (born February 28, 1985) is age 10. These two on-screen references place Sarah's birth date some time between March 1, 1965, and February 25, 1967, making her age either 17, 18, or 19 during ''The Terminator''. Many of the franchise's hardcore fans and writers of numerous "Terminator" novels have speculated that Sarah's exact date of birth is November 13, 1965, because this exclusive date is compatible with Sarah's given age in ''The Terminator'' and her stated age by the end of ''Terminator: The Sarah Connor Chronicles'' in the final episode "Born to Run".
The tombstone shown in ''Terminator 3'' reads 1959–1997. This birth year would make her age 24 or 25 during ''The Terminator''. Note, however, that she and John were living "off the grid" in her adult years, routinely using false names, birthdates, ''inter alia''. Also her tomb was really a weapons cache. Her death was described as a result of leukemia sometime after the original "Judgment Day" (August 29, 1997). ''Terminator 3'' also changes John's age in the second film from 10 to 13, introducing contradictions in the dating of the films that cannot be reconciled to one timeline.
